The first half of 2025 has proven to be a strong one for Bollywood, with total national box office collections nearing an impressive Rs 5,000 crore—a 27 % increase year-on-year. Yet beneath the headline figures lies a nuanced reality: a few blockbuster hits are lifting the market, while mid‑budget and smaller films continue to struggle for attention.

Chhaava: The Undisputed Champion

Vicky Kaushal’s historical drama Chhaava has emerged as the standout success, earning approximately Rs 601 crore net in India—translating to a worldwide gross of around Rs 800 crore. Its powerful emotional core has clearly struck a chord with audiences, making it Bollywood’s top grosser of 2025 so far.
